Uckfield station ensures convenience with its ticket office operating on weekdays and Saturdays, while accessible ticket machines are always ready to help. For those of you intending to collect tickets purchased online, rest assured there's a collection machine stationed here for that very purpose.
Despite the quaint setting, the station is well-equipped with essential amenities like an induction loop and help points. Information can be obtained from screens or by announcements – a boon for keeping up with track changes and departures.
While there are no waiting rooms, the station doesn't leave you stranded: seating areas are available for those moments when you need to gather your thoughts or catch up on reading. To ensure security, the station and bicycle storage area are monitored by CCTV.
Uckfield station prides itself on step-free access across the platforms, making it a user-friendly environment for all travelers. Though there aren't accessible sundecked car park options, assistance points and ramps do compensate, simplifying boardings and alightings for passengers with limited mobility. You can even pre-book assistance for added peace of mind.
Your onward journey couldn't be more straightforward. Lined right outside, a dedicated taxi rank ensures hassle-free travel to your next destination. At Pevensey & Westham station, ticket-buying is simple and convenient. Although the ticket office operates during weekday mornings from 6:30 to 10:40, there are ticket machines readily available for use at any time, including provisions for collecting online reservations. Accessibility is well-considered with machines designed for ease of use for passengers with disabilities, and smartcard facilities are in place for those using Southern services.
For travelers requiring extra assistance, there are several help points throughout the station. Monday to Friday, staff are available for a few hours in the morning to help guide and support all passengers. Step-free access is partially available, ensuring ease for those using wheelchairs or pushing prams. Additional assistance with a ramp is accessible upon request.
While the station doesn't offer taxi services, the bus connectivity helps fill this gap. Local buses can easily take you to nearby attractions and are your gateway to exploring Pevensey, a town rich in history and beautiful landscapes. Onward travel maps are available to help plan your journey, and in case of rail disruptions, a rail replacement service is provided.
If you’re looking to catch a train from Pevensey & Westham, you have a variety of destinations to choose from. A short journey will take you to vibrant Eastbourne, perfect for a day by the sea with its stunning Victorian pier. Alternatively, you can explore Bexhill, known for its cultural art scene, or Hastings, a town famed for its battle in 1066 and charming Old Town.
Further afield, you can catch a train to the bustling city of Brighton, with its eclectic mix of shopping, dining and entertainment options. Those with a taste for the London life can head straight to London Victoria, perfect for a weekend getaway.
